EBay’s result beyond the expectations
The EBay Inc., the company that operates the world's largest auction portal reported better than expected results, and also improved its annual projections.
Revenues were boosted by the PayPal payment system. The optimistic mood also improved the company’s share prices.
Ebay in the first three month of its current business year expects 2.49 billion USD in revenue and 48 cents per share profit. For the full year, the company calculates 9.05 and 9.05 billion USD revenues – reports Világgazdaság Online.
